When considering the efficient frontier, financial managers should adhere to several guidelines to optimize their investment decisions. However, they should NOT select the projects on the leftmost sector of the possible projects. This is because the leftmost projects generally have the lowest return for a given level of risk, and choosing them would not help in maximizing the return on investment.
Instead, financial managers should focus on minimizing risk for a given level of return and maximizing return for a given level of risk. The efficient frontier is a graphical representation of various portfolios that offer the highest return for a specific risk level or the lowest risk for a particular return. By choosing projects along this curve, managers can optimize their investment decisions and achieve a well-balanced risk-return profile.
It is also important to note that managers should not blindly prefer the project on the far right side of the efficient frontier because it offers the highest return. While higher returns are generally desirable, the far-right project may also carry significantly higher risk. As such, financial managers must carefully consider the risk-return tradeoff and select projects that align with the organization's risk tolerance and investment objectives.
In summary, when considering the efficient frontier, financial managers should minimize risk for a given level of return, maximize return for a given level of risk, and carefully evaluate projects to ensure they align with the organization's risk tolerance and investment objectives. They should not focus solely on the leftmost or rightmost projects, as these options may not offer the most optimal risk-return balance.

The Federal Reserve expects banks to keep a percentage of customer deposits as reserves. The reserves cater to both the normal and unexpected withdrawals. The Federal Reserve (Fed) also uses reserve requirements as a monetary policy tool.
Interest on reserves is one of the monetary policy tools that the Fed uses regularly. The Fed pays interest on any excess reserves held by the banks. Increasing the interest paid on reserves encourages banks to hold more money. Decreases the interest prompts the banks to lend out more. Contractionary monetary policies are measures aimed at decreasing the money supply in the economy. Increasing interest on reserves increases money held in the banking sectors, thereby slowing down money circulation.

The required answer to this question is a tariff is a type of tax imposed on goods or services that are either imported into a country or exported from it. It is typically levied by the government of the importing country.
Tariffs are used as a measure to protect domestic industries, regulate trade, and generate revenue for the government.
When a country imposes a tariff on imports, it increases the cost of the imported goods, making them more expensive for consumers. This is done to create a price disadvantage for foreign products and give domestic industries a competitive edge.
By making imports more expensive, tariffs aim to encourage consumers to choose domestically produced goods instead. Tariffs can also be imposed on exports, although this is less common. Export tariffs are usually used as a means to control the outflow of certain goods or natural resources, or to raise revenue for the government.
